August hike in Moraine State Park

On August 15, 2025, I hiked the Sunken Garden Trail at Moraine State Park, PA. It was a fairly short hike of 3.5 miles with 262 feet of elevation gain, but it was perfect for a hot summer afternoon.

Trip Report

Parking and Trailhead

Moraine State Park is located about a 45-minute drive north of Pittsburgh, PA. The Sunken Garden Trail was listed as one of the most popular trails at Moraine. However, it wasn’t until the last half mile that I saw any other hikers. The parking lot did have a few other vehicles, but there was plenty of space.

Starting Off

I started my hike at about 10:45 AM. The first leg of the trip followed the road I drove in on. While it was not peaceful by the road, there were plenty of flowers and vegetation along the path. But soon it turned inward and took me through some gorgeous pine forests, power lines, and grassy fields. About 15 minutes into the hike, I went a little off course to see an interesting sight, a remote weather monitoring station.

Maps Help

Most of the trail was well-marked and in good condition. There were several intersections with other paths. Plus, the trail becomes difficult to follow in the pine forests because pine needles cover the ground. But a map or GPS app should keep you on track.

Wide Open Paths

The next section of the hike was well-maintained with trails wide enough to accommodate ATVs. There were a few intersections with other trails, but GPS apps kept me on track with the loop I wanted to do. Soon, the path stayed the same, but the view changed as I got closer to Lake Arthur.

Lakeside Finish

I was enjoying walking near the lake, so when the path branched, I went off the prescribed trail and stuck closer to the water. A few times on this outer path, I detoured down to the shore to get a better view of the lake. Not only did I get the opportunity to take some great photos, but I also got to see and talk with the only other hikers on this trip.

Trip Reflections

What Went Well

  • While I briefly visited the park in the past, this was my first hike. I’m glad I picked the popular Sunken Garden trail, as it had a wonderful mix of scenery with very little elevation gain.

Even Better If

  • The bugs got worse the deeper I went into the woods, and were especially bad close to the lake. My insect repellent seemed to only annoy them, so I made most of the hike with my bug net on.
